Job description

About the Role

Our company’s culture supports customers in achieving their financial goals and dreams. You will serve a vital role in the commercial lending process, conducting high‑level analyses on commercial/business loans and working closely with commercial lenders to prepare loan presentations for the loan committee. Identify proposed loan terms and determine if the request meets bank policy.

Guaranty Bank & Trust is passionate about helping our communities. We are growing fast and provide competitive pay, generous time off, and ongoing training and career development.

We are looking for a full‑time Senior Credit Analyst.

Job Duties
  • Perform financial covenant calculations for compliance monitoring and provide required compliance certificates and reports.
  • Manage financial reporting for customers, including rent rolls, borrowing bases, and other loan agreement requirements.
  • Identify and report violations within loan agreements and support the credit committee.
  • Perform comprehensive financial analysis, complete annual review loan packages, and make recommendations on risk grading and exposure limits.
  • Conduct regular loan portfolio reviews across all credit types, ensuring asset quality and regulatory compliance.
  • Determine creditworthiness by analyzing financial statements, credit bureau reports, SEC filings, bond ratings, grants, tax returns, and letters of credit.
  • Review third‑party reports, cash flow analysis, credit strength, and property characteristics for each application.
  • Monitor and test compliance with loan covenants, prepare borrowing bases, and assist in draw processing.
  • Apply bank underwriting guidelines to produce basic to intermediate credit analysis for new extensions, renewals, annual reviews, and modifications.
  • Prepare annual reviews of lending relationships, analyzing updated financial information and market data to verify borrower creditworthiness.
  • Assist in the creation and distribution of managerial reports.
  • Comply with all federal, state, and local regulatory rules and company policies.
  • Complete all required regulatory compliance training.
  • Participate in special lending‑related projects and meetings as directed.
  • Perform any additional duties assigned by management.
